AI Summary
-
Authorizes first-class counties with 92,000-101,000 inhabitants to establish a county municipal court by ordinance to prosecute violations of county ordinances pertaining to building codes, on-site sewer treatment, and zoning orders.
-
Allows the county municipal court to also prosecute municipal ordinance violations under contract with municipalities within the county.
-
Requires county municipal court judges to be appointed by the county commission, licensed to practice law in Missouri, and residents of the county; prohibits judges from handling cases inconsistent with their judicial duties.
-
Establishes provisions for defendants to enter pleas and pay fines by telephone, mail, or electronic transfer without personal appearance, and allows court costs not to exceed amounts permitted for municipal violations.
-
Provides that proceedings must be recorded, with unrecorded proceedings allowing trial de novo and recorded proceedings appealable to the appellate court; defendants have the right to request jury trials.
